About the Client
Founded in 1875 and based in Washington, D.C., the American Bankers Association (ABA) is the largest financial trade organization in the United States. Representing banks of all sizes—including community banks, regional and major banks, savings associations, and trust companies—ABA provides training, certifications, advocacy, research, and community support across the U.S. financial sector. It is also the publisher of the ABA Banking Journal.

The Challenge
ABA needed to assess and document security access across approximately 50 Workday security groups with clarity and precision. Recognizing that true security maturity requires moving beyond raw data, ABA partnered with Kognitiv to transform complex domain and business process permissions into clear, actionable insights, ensuring total transparency over sensitive compensation, payroll, and PII access.
Pain Points Identified:
- Difficulty understanding and comparing access levels across security groups in a meaningful, user-friendly format.
- Time-consuming and error-prone manual analysis of ever changing Workday security policies and permissions.
- Limited visibility into sensitive access areas, including payroll, compensation, and personal identifiable information (PII).
- Need for repeatable documentation that could be used in audits and shared with stakeholders.

The Solution
To meet ABA’s needs, Kognitiv deployed its Security Panel – a proprietary and powerful Workday-native solution offering a visual and categorized summary of security group access. The tool was deployed in 2 days and now enables ABA to make informed decisions, document access levels clearly, and proactively manage potential security risks on an ongoing basis.
Access Transparency

The Security Panel visualizes permissions across more than a dozen sensitive data categories (e.g., PII, Compensation, Payroll, Recruiting), identifying whether a security group has View, Modify, or No access to each area.
